2010-12-20 73 views
0

我正在研究基於沙箱區域中的開源平臺構建數據庫驅動的網站,而不是通過最終的URL訪問它們,直到客戶付清爲止。沙盒和Wordpress,Joomla或Drupal站點?

有沒有人知道這可能會導致路徑或功能的任何問題,或者,知道任何關於這個問題的好文章?

千恩萬謝 肖恩

回答

0

我建議具有仍然可以享受你的網站的整體體驗,而你的殺手web應用服務的全部功能,註冊用戶切下來,少特權或模擬賬戶。在一個甚至不是真正的網站的沙盒區域「限制」他們將不會像他們從「免費增值」到「優質」客戶那樣具有吸引力和說服力。

+0

嗨dimitrisli,謝謝你的迴應,但這不是我真正需要的。我希望客戶端能夠查看完整版本的最終網站,但希望將其託管在測試區域,即。 www.websitename.com/sandbox直至簽署並付費,然後將網站移至www.websitename.com根目錄,並允許客戶將其提供給公衆。 – 2010-12-22 09:22:04

+0

在這種情況下,我會建議你去子域路線。在網站提供商界面的管理頁面中,您將能夠首先創建子域名,例如:http://sandbox.websitename.com。界面取決於你的站點主機提供商,但對我來說這是「Parallels商業自動化」,它非常易於安裝(我正在爲此託管一個Joomla CMS)。這個子域可以訪問你的mysql實例,所以你可以像在主站點一樣使用它,或者在一個新的db中連接一個你的站點的簡化版本來響應子域。 – dimitrisli 2010-12-22 15:17:33

+0

聽起來像個好主意。我會嘗試這種方式,謝謝 – 2011-01-11 20:29:59

0

我在本地服務器上開發所有joomla站點,並在批准後上傳到生產服務器。在的Joomla,當我將文件上傳到生產服務器,我通常需要改變MySQL服務器以及,它都可以從文件的configuration.php改變

+0

這更接近我所尋找的,但我寧願不將它們託管在本地機器上。如果只是編輯數據庫路徑,那麼我會做一些測試,我假設$ log_path和$ tmp_path需要更新,但不確定Joomla是否也使用基本url。 – 2010-12-22 09:33:22

1
  1. 沒有對功能沒有任何不良影響,只是因爲它在沙箱中。一般來說,Joomla幾乎是獨立的位置(直到除非你從同一個Joomla安裝驅動多個網站)
  2. 出於安全目的通過.htaccess文件保護URL(如果需要更多的安全性,然後設置一個cron更新密碼每X小時,併發送新的細節給用戶)